Adjacency list representation of directed graph. Representing graphs as adjacency list and matrices. In an undirected graph, the list will contain both incoming and outgoing edges. In a directed graph, the list will only contain outgoing edges. Adjacency matrices and adjacency lists allow us to store graph data efficiently depending on the graph size and density. This forms the basis of every graph algorithm. In this tutorial, we are going to see how to A Graph is represented in two major data structures namely Adjacency Matrix and Adjacency List. The Graph is a directed graph if the indexes (a,b) and A graph with specific properties involving its vertices and/or edges structure can be called with its specific name, like Tree (like the one currently shown), Complete In a directed graph, the sum of lengths of all the adjacency lists is equal to the number of edges present in the graph. A vertex is a fundamental unit of An adjacency list is a collection of lists or arrays, where each list corresponds to a vertex in the graph and contains a list of its adjacent vertices. Including single-precision and double-precision IEEE 754 floats, among others Fixed-point Adjacency List representation In the adjacency list, each element in the list will have two values. An adjacency list is a data structure used to represent a graph where each node in the graph stores a list of its neighboring vertices. In graph theory and computer science, an adjacency list is a collection of unordered lists An adjacency list is a data structure used to represent a graph where each node in the graph stores a list of its neighboring vertices. The program allows users to enter graph data and observe how DFS visits each vertex in a Introduction to Graphs Undirected and Directed Graphs Representation as Adjacency Matrix Representation as Adjacency List Graph Traversal Depth First Search Breadth First Search Adjacency list This undirected cyclic graph can be described by the three unordered lists {b, c}, {a, c}, {a, b}. In the graph dictionary, each key is a node, and its value is a list of all directly connected neighbors. In this approach, each Node is holding a list of Graph theory A graph with 6 vertices and 7 edges In mathematics and computer science, graph theory is the study of graphs, which are mathematical Boolean, true or false. Use BFS (or DFS) to explore airports starting from the origin, maintaining a visited set to avoid revisiting Adjacency List Representation This representation is called the adjacency List. This representation is optimal for Understanding graph representation is the first step in working with graphs. Graphs Graph is a non-linear data structure which consists of vertices (or Nodes) and edges. ml implements this WGRAPH abstraction using adjacency lists of vertices, where both the outgoing edge list and the incoming . Adjacency Matrix: A representation of graphs using a matrix to indicate edge connections. This representation is based on Linked Lists. The graph is represented using an adjacency matrix, and recursion is used to perform the traversal process. TL;DR Model the flight network as a directed graph using an adjacency list. Each unordered list within an adjacency list describes the set of neighbors In programming, a directed graph can represented using adjacency lists in the same way as an undirected graph, but each edge is added to only one adjacency list. Each vertex v in the graph has a corresponding list, and In graph theory and computer science, an adjacency list is a collection of unordered lists used to represent a finite graph. In this tutorial, we are going to see how to The Graph module in lec22. Overview This project implements several fundamental graph algorithms in C++ using an adjacency list representation. In Adjacency List, we use an array of a list to represent the graph. Adjacency List: A list-based representation of graphs that maintains adjacency information for each vertex. In this article, we The Graph has no self-loops when the primary diagonal of the adjacency matrix is 0. In the case of weighted directed graph, each node contains an extra field that Given a list of origin-destination flight pairs, build an adjacency list mapping each origin to its distinct reachable destinations. The first one is the destination node, and the second one is the weight between these two nodes. The list size is equal to the number of vertex (n). It covers the formal definition of a The adjacency linked list obtained after this operation can be conveniently transformed into a matrix representation, facilitating vectorized convolution operations and ensuring consistency An adjacency list is a popular way to represent a graph, and Python's dictionaries are a natural fit. It is designed as a learning tool to understand how classical graph algorithms This page introduces the graph data structure as used throughout the repository and describes how graph algorithms are organized into sub-pages. Character Floating-point representation of a finite subset of the rationals. ofmw jxxuiyk dixq echhz ejksdbu lsm zhxxoc yzbd youj vhdaxis